19. Since this site visit was completed, I have been informed
that Bill Witt has completed the justification for the cages.
Dan Brand suggested that the preclinical testing of Shigella and
dengue vaccines will not need a new Memorandum of Need. Mrs.
Shea, HQ, USAMRDC questions whether or'not this is correct and I
definately want to have either an MON or some other document in
place before money for these tasks is transferred to NCTR.
Although it can be argued that costs for the preclinical testing
will be difficult to estimate on the first trial, it is still
important that DoD and NCTR reach a written agreement concerning
the anticipated scope of work and costs prior to the transfer of
funds or the initiation of work.
